29 Commits

Author SHA1 Message Date
arthur.jamet 1cf820bf87 fix compile errors 2021-06-17 19:24:49 +02:00
Zoe Roux a42ca68595 Fixing play button and menu handling 2021-06-14 11:39:00 +02:00
Zoe Roux 7a641835a6 Merging with develop 2021-06-09 17:07:14 +02:00
Zoe Roux c94237dedc Adding a onStart onStop 2021-06-09 16:00:06 +02:00
arthur.jamet 19daf95175 merging from develop 2021-06-08 14:38:37 +02:00
arthur.jamet 036ecb960e when one change the current scene, menu controllable system update current button to use 2021-06-08 11:39:58 +02:00
Zoe Roux 7234d51130 Allowing entities to be created and removed 2021-06-07 17:57:45 +02:00
Zoe Roux e0683c0df0 Trying to merge with develop 2021-06-07 14:40:24 +02:00
Zoe Roux 0ebfa77e1a Fixing include for windowsw 2021-06-05 20:54:17 +02:00
Zoe Roux a40b61845a Adding an iterator 2021-06-04 18:59:42 +02:00
Zoe Roux 97add1b6d9 Fixing view caches 2021-06-04 12:56:26 +02:00
Zoe Roux 4f14d380bf Adding some tests 2021-06-03 23:13:22 +02:00
Zoe Roux a11bd21ec3 Creating a basic view 2021-06-03 22:42:38 +02:00
Zoe Roux 0d37a560d7 Reworking the view 2021-06-03 18:20:37 +02:00
Zoe Roux ae2e419832 Creating a templated view class 2021-06-02 23:30:39 +02:00
Zoe Roux a5d746fa47 Reworking draw systems 2021-05-27 17:38:12 +02:00
Zoe Roux a26725f5a5 alalalallalalllala 2021-05-27 16:37:22 +02:00
Clément Le Bihan 1dd2117f8d Merge branch 'develop' of github.com:AnonymusRaccoon/Bomberman into ecs 2021-05-26 11:22:20 +02:00
Clément Le Bihan 0b4c870d2a Merge branch 'develop' of github.com:AnonymusRaccoon/Bomberman into _templates
# Conflicts:
#	lib/Ray/sources/Drawables/Image.hpp
#	sources/main.cpp
2021-05-25 09:42:45 +02:00
Clément Le Bihan b9ced20b96 merge master into develop 2021-05-23 22:15:37 +02:00
Clément Le Bihan b0a77b1a56 norm fix 2021-05-23 17:17:05 +02:00
arthur.jamet 023890fd05 more conversion operator to avoid extracting data methods 2021-05-22 00:59:54 +02:00
Zoe Roux e5d3823d0c Reworking dependencies 2021-05-21 16:51:18 +02:00
Zoe Roux 2be7c36902 Creating a callback type 2021-05-21 16:02:00 +02:00
Zoe Roux 230d0b523d Adding scene functions 2021-05-20 16:14:30 +02:00
Zoe Roux c6012f1be6 Fixing PR issues 2021-05-18 09:42:18 +02:00
Zoe Roux 7313a9d4e0 Creating the game loop 2021-05-17 16:26:21 +02:00
Zoe Roux 2015705f11 Starting the game loop 2021-05-14 17:46:14 +02:00
Zoe Roux 43bbf487a3 Adding a scene manger and wal functions 2021-05-14 16:26:07 +02:00